Greek root word (lemma) ‘ἀλήθω’ (alēthō)

alēthō

This root form (lemma) ‘ἀλήθω’ is used in only one form in the Greek originals: ἀλήθουσαι (V-PPA.NFP).

It is glossed in only one way: ‘grinding’.

Have 2 uses of Greek root word (lemma) ‘alēthō’ (verb) in the Greek originals

Mat 24:41ἀλήθουσαι (alaʸthousai) PPA.NFP ‘two grinding at the grinding_stone’ SR GNT Mat 24:41 word 2

Luke 17:35ἀλήθουσαι (alaʸthousai) PPA.NFP ‘will_be two grinding at the same place’ SR GNT Luke 17:35 word 4

Key: V=verb PPA.NFP=participle,present,active,nominative,feminine,plural
